What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ing describes the use of two panes of glass sealed together, with a space between them that is often filled with argon or another insulating gas. This style considerably enhances the thermal efficiency of windows, making homes warmer and more energy-efficient.

Energy Efficiency: One of the primary factors homeowners select double glazing is the boosted insulation it supplies. This causes reduce heating bills and a more comfortable home environment throughout the year.
Noise Reduction: Double glazing likewise provides noise insulation, making homes quieter by reducing outdoors noise. This is especially beneficial in busy city areas.
Increased Security: Double-glazed windows are harder to break than single-pane windows, boosting the security of homes.
Lowered Condensation: The area in between the two panes of glass lowers the probability of condensation forming on the inside of the window, which can result in mold and damage.
Increased Property Value: Installing double glazing can enhance the value of a home, making it more appealing to potential purchasers.

5. What if my double-glazed windows establish condensation?If condensation appears in between the panes, it shows a failure in the seal. In this case, changing the system is essential.
